#3b272c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#3b272c is composed of 23.1% red, 15.3% green and 17.3%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 33.9% magenta, 25.4% yellow and 76.9% black. It has a hue angle of 345 degrees, a saturation of 20.4% and a lightness of 19.2%. #3b272c color hex could be obtained by blending #764e58 with #000000. Closest websafe color is: #333333.

● #3b272c color description : Very dark grayish red.
#3b272c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#3b272c has RGB values of R:59, G:39, B:44 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.34, Y:0.25, K:0.77. Its decimal value is 3876652.
